- [Instructor] Here's how Copilot works. You interact with Copilot directly within your communications or your files to perform tasks such as generating content, rewriting content, summarizing content, or performing analysis of data. The instruction or question is known as a prompt, and it can be written as a natural language question or an instruction, just like you might ask or inform me about. You can ask Copilot, for example, you can ask, "Show a suggestion for a formula column." Copilot analyzes the content and returns with a suggested column formula, and provides a button to insert the column formula. The quality of the response that you get from Copilot depends on how detailed your question or instruction is. You'll want to make sure that you ground your instruction or question with all the necessary details to get a more accurate response from Copilot.
